About Husky Boy Burgers

Old-school, roadside joint established in 1951, offering burgers, fries, shakes & breakfast.

What Customers Say About Husky Boy Burgers

Husky Boy Burgers is a classic burger joint near the beach, known for its friendly staff and tasty fries. The pastrami sandwich, #47, and breakfast burritos are popular. Some find it a bit pricey and parking can be challenging, but the ocean view is a plus.
